Budgeting in Lithuania

International students need to manage their expenses carefully. Dormitories cost around €200-€400 Bachelor's degree in Lithuania per month, while groceries additionally cost €200-€300. Public transport cost €30-€40 monthly, making an average monthly budget of €550-€950.

Living as a Student

  • Student discounts cover public transport, museums, and restaurants.
  • Affordable clothing is available in Klaipėda markets.
  • SIM card options begin at €10 with internet bundles.
  • Part‑time jobs are allowed up to 20 hours weekly.
